Water & Nutrients
Water and nutrients are the backbone of any hydroponic setup, and getting them right is what separates healthy, productive plants from constant headaches. The water is more than just a carrier—it sets the stage with proper pH, dissolved oxygen, and mineral balance. Nutrients then fill in the rest, supplying everything the plant would normally pull from soil. Different growth stages demand different formulas, and even small mistakes in mixing or measuring can show up fast in a hydro system. This section covers the fundamentals in a straightforward way: how to manage pH and PPM, how to pick the right nutrient line, how to mix and feed properly, and how to spot problems before they snowball. If you want to keep your plants strong from seedling to harvest, this is where it all starts.
